WebJan 15, 2024 · Single slider crank mechanism: Single slider crank mechanism is the modification of the basic four bar chain. Single slider crank mechanism consists of four kinematic pairs, out of which one is sliding pair and rest three are turning pairs. WebFeb 25, 2024 · The scotch yoke is a basic mechanism that converts rotary motion into reciprocating linear motion using a pin in a moving slot. An application for this mechanism is to open and close valves. The crank is connected to the slider by the pin, and as the crank turns the pin it moves the slider.
